Well, I've begun fashoning a pattern for Nova's outfit. I am using a Sarah Connor figure from the "Terminator" line for the fitting. It is the same body as the Nova figure. (My Nova figure is sewed into the costume and I don't want to remove it)

I am useing a white plastic garbage bag for the pattern. It is much more flexible than paper for use when fitting. It looked like she was wearing Depends as I was constructing the the pattern for the bottom part of the outfit. Ha Ha Ha!

As always the finished product will be leather.

I'm still not sure how I will make the top portion removable. That will be the real challenge in the process.
